Historic Preservation Commission Mission Statement
The mission of the Town of Montgomery Historic Preservation Commission is to protect, enhance and perpetuate our heritage so as to ensure the quality of life in the Town of Montgomery for present and future generations.
The goals of the Town of Montgomery Historic Preservation Commission are:
- To identify and protect architecturally significant properties and properties associated with events or persons or representative of the significance of our past.
- To protect and enhance the Town's attractiveness to visitors;
- To educate the public on our heritage.
- To ensure harmonious, orderly and efficient growth within the Town while respecting our heritage.

Governor Signs First-EverHistoric Preservation Tax Credit
Programs to benefit commercial districts and urban neighborhoods throughout New York State
ALBANY, NY -- 8/22/2006 — Late Wednesday, Governor George E. Pataki signed New York State's first-ever tax incentives for rehabilitation of historic commercial and residential structures, following legislative passage in late June of a significant new incentive that will encourage the revitalization of historic structures in urban and rural communities throughout New York State.
